首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何从fullcalender.js中删除"p“和"a”(表示"am“和"pm")

基础概念

FullCalendar.js 是一个用于创建交互式日历的 JavaScript 库。它提供了丰富的功能来定制日历的外观和行为,包括事件显示、日期导航等。

问题分析

在 FullCalendar.js 中,默认情况下,时间会以 "12 小时制" 显示,并带有 "am" 和 "pm" 的标识。如果你希望从显示中删除这些标识,可以通过自定义时间格式来实现。

解决方案

你可以通过设置 timeFormat 选项来控制时间的显示格式。具体来说,你可以使用 h 来代替 hh,这样就不会显示 "am" 和 "pm" 了。

以下是一个示例代码:

代码语言:txt
复制
document.addEventListener('DOMContentLoaded', function() {
  var calendarEl = document.getElementById('calendar');

  var calendar = new FullCalendar.Calendar(calendarEl, {
    initialView: 'dayGridMonth',
    slotLabelFormat: [
      { hour: 'numeric', minute: '2-digit', hour12: false }
    ],
    eventTimeFormat: { hour: 'numeric', minute: '2-digit', hour12: false }
  });

  calendar.render();
});

解释

  1. slotLabelFormat: 这个选项用于设置日历的时间槽标签的格式。通过设置 hour12: false,我们告诉 FullCalendar.js 使用 "24 小时制" 显示时间。
  2. eventTimeFormat: 这个选项用于设置事件时间的格式。同样地,通过设置 hour12: false,我们确保事件时间也以 "24 小时制" 显示。

参考链接

FullCalendar.js 官方文档

通过上述设置,你可以从 FullCalendar.js 中删除 "am" 和 "pm" 的显示,从而满足你的需求。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券